About 35 miles long, the Swift Trail is mostly paved and features numerous twists and turns, including several sharp hairpin turns. Visitors can travel theSwift Trail (Highway 366) through eight distinct zones in just a dozen miles, including Sonoran desert, Sonoran grassland, chaparral, pinyon-juniper woodland, Madrean evergreen oak woodland, Ponderosa pine forest, mixed conifer forest, and finally spruce-fir forest at the highest elevations. At about 9,000 feet the surface of the Swift Trail turns to dirt and gravel. Be warned, though, with no guardrails the drive requires your undivided attention or youll find yourself going off the edge of a cliff.
